Joan Clinton 1361–1409 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1361

Birth Location: Coventry, Warwickshire, England

Death Date: 1409

Death Location: Coventry, Warwickshire, England

Father: John DeClinton

Mother: Idonea DeSaye

Spouse(s): Anthony Howby

Children(s): Elizabeth Howby

In 1361, Joan Clinton entered the world in Coventry, Warwickshire, England, born to John 3Rd Baron Clinton Of Marxstoke Declinton And Idonea Baroness Marxstoke Desaye. Joan Clinton married Anthony Sutton Howby, and had children including Elizabeth Sutton Howby. Joan Clinton passed away in 1409 in Coventry, Warwickshire, England.
